Quad/Tri MOSFET Breakout 30V 15A Low Resistance, High Power, PWM Support

This breakout board makes it easy to switch loads on and off using your favorite Arduino, Raspberry Pi, BeagleBone, or other microcontroller. It uses N-Channel PSMN011-30YLC MOSFETs. Features Operating voltage up to 30VDC; continuous current of 15A per output; continuous current of 15A cumulative for all outputs; turns output on with 2.5V - 20V to the gate Pre-soldered connectors allow for easy, out-of-the-box use. The pins use a 0.1" pitch, making them breadboard-friendly. Compatible microcontrollers - including Raspberry Pi, Arduino, and BeagleBone - allow for easy control of RGB/RGBW LED light strips, motors, and other loads. PWM support allows for brightness control of lights. Low resistance MOSFETs (0.01Ω) means less heat and highly reliable operation at a wide range of temperatures. Quality control ensures that every board shipped meets our high standards and works as advertised. The board is designed and manufactured in California. Additional Information While each MOSFET can handle 37 amps, the board and connectors are only rated for 15 amps.This means the combined current for all of the MOSFETs cannot exceed 15 amps without risking damage to the board. The quad board has 4 outputs and the triple board has 3 outputs. This makes the quad board perfect for controlling RGBW light strings, while the triple board is perfect for controlling RGB light strings. The quad board's dimensions are 2.0" x 1.6" (50mm x 40mm). The tri board's dimensions are 1.6" x 1.7" (40mm x 42mm).
